Transaction aab8dfcafdad789ae34e8951c375a06830f1ffba1a1dfe1b49d1977e5e8a4e71
2 Input
2 Outputs
- aab8dfcafdad789ae34e8951c375a06830f1ffba1a1dfe1b49d1977e5e8a4e71:0
- aab8dfcafdad789ae34e8951c375a06830f1ffba1a1dfe1b49d1977e5e8a4e71:1
value 2694000000
address 12SeMJPnZAbSPd1Chjr5hUxMjkpDKcRPZ8
value 3492019
address 159vbWz3ZUQUactxtXEdrb3Y3RwpKwjUhd